#426733 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#426733 is composed of 25.9% red, 40.4%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.5%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 102.7 degrees, a saturation of 33.8% and a lightness of 30.2%. #426733 color hex could be obtained by blending #84ce66 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#426733 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#426733 has RGB values of R:66, G:103,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 4351795.
